Patent · US Active

Firmware generated register file for use in hardware validation

US9063922B2 · kind B2 · utility

0Cited by
4References
14Claims
0Family size

Assignee

Inventors

Key dates

Filing dateDec 18, 2012
Grant dateJun 23, 2015
Priority date
Expiry dateMay 1, 2033

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F30/33
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

When testing or validating a hardware system, a script file representing a portion of the firmware may be used to test the system instead of using the firmware code itself. For example, the script file may be plurality of register commands that perform the same initialization sequence as the firmware. Before connecting the hardware system to firmware drivers, the script file may be used to debug the initialization sequence. Instead of generating this script file manually, a firmware testing tool may be used. While executing the firmware, the tool may record the different register access commands performed during the initialization process. The script file is then generated programmatically using these recorded commands without requiring input from the system designer. The generated script file may then be tested on the hardware system to determine whether the command sequence in the script file forces the hardware system into the desired state.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.